Output 39cbb37e121c134acad76793330364d3eae24c2ce7a0129ca67b3cbd4ccf12a3:7

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 f378eb496f8bd108e35fa9db962f200e03708efa
address
tb1q7duwkjt030gs3c6l48devteqpcphprh65jscdq
transaction
39cbb37e121c134acad76793330364d3eae24c2ce7a0129ca67b3cbd4ccf12a3
confirmations
28602
spent
true